Understanding Mobility ScootersWhat is a Mobility Scooter?
A mobility scooter is a motorized lorry created to assist individuals with mobility scooter shops Near me difficulties. These scooters are geared up with a seat, a guiding system, and a battery-powered motor. They are especially useful for people who have problem walking fars away or standing for extended periods.
Kinds Of Mobility ScootersThree-Wheel Scooters: These are more maneuverable and appropriate for indoor usage. They are normally lighter and easier to carry.Four-Wheel Scooters: These use much better stability and are ideal for outdoor use, specifically on uneven surface areas.Travel Scooters: Designed for mobility, these scooters can be taken apart for simple transportation and storage.Sturdy Scooters: Built to support users with greater weight capabilities, these scooters are robust and long lasting.Elements to Consider When Choosing a Mobility Scooter1. User Needs and LifestyleIndoor vs. Outdoor Use: Determine where you will mostly utilize the scooter. Indoor scooters are smaller sized and more maneuverable, while outside scooters are developed for rougher surface.Weight Capacity: Ensure the scooter can support your weight easily. Durable scooters can support approximately 500 pounds or more.Range and Speed: Consider how far and how fast you require to travel. Some scooters have a variety of up to 30 miles on a single charge.2. Comfort and ErgonomicsSeat and Backrest: Look for a comfortable, adjustable seat with great back assistance. Some scooters offer reclining seats for added comfort.Steering and Controls: The controls need to be simple to utilize and available. Some scooters have ergonomic handles and intuitive control panels.Suspension: A good suspension system can make a substantial difference in convenience, specifically on rough surfaces.3. Maintenance and DurabilityBattery Life: Opt for a scooter with a long-lasting battery and a quick charging time. Lithium-ion batteries are normally more efficient and have a longer life-span.Warranty and Customer Support: Choose a brand name that uses an extensive service warranty and trustworthy customer support.4. Price and ValueSpending plan: Mobility scooters can vary from a few hundred to several thousand dollars. Set a budget plan and look for a scooter that uses the very best worth for your cash.Additional Features: Consider functions like lights, baskets, and Bluetooth connectivity, which can improve your experience.Top 5 Best Mobility Scooters1. Are mobility scooters covered by insurance coverage?Answer: Some insurance strategies, including Medicare, may cover mobility scooters under specific conditions. It's necessary to consult your insurance coverage provider to understand the coverage and any associated expenses.2. How do I keep a mobility scooter near me for sale scooter?Response: Regular maintenance is important for the durability of your scooter. This consists of:Battery Maintenance: Keep the battery charged and tidy the terminals.Tire Pressure: Check and adjust tire pressure frequently.Cleaning: Wipe down the scooter to keep it clean and devoid of particles.Lubrication: Lubricate moving parts as recommended by the producer.3. Can I use a mobility scooter indoors and outdoors?Answer: Yes, many mobility scooters are designed for both indoor and outside usage. However, three-wheel disability scooters for sale near me are normally more suitable for indoor usage due to their smaller sized size and better maneuverability, while four-wheel scooters are better for outdoor usage due to their stability and toughness.4. What is the maximum weight capability for a mobility scooter?Response: The maximum weight capability for a mobility scooter can differ, however heavy-duty models can support as much as 500 pounds or more. It's important to select a scooter that can easily support your weight.5. How do I transfer a mobility scooter?Answer: Some mobility scooters are designed to be disassembled for easier transportation. You can likewise consider acquiring a scooter lift or ramp for your lorry. Additionally, some producers provide specialized transportation alternatives for their disabled scooters near me.
